China and Russia veto UN resolution on protecting Hormuz shipping
The 15-member Security Council voted 11 in favour of the resolution, with two against and two abstentions. Grouped from 4 articles across 1 sources.
A total 11 out of 15 members supported resolution, which was already watered down to evade vetoes. Grouped from 6 articles across 3 sources.
